Shooting in Baltimore Leaves Man Injured

Posted by
1 min read
April 16, 2024

BALTIMORE, MD – The Baltimore Police Department is investigating an early morning shooting this morning,

Just after midnight, Southern District patrol officers were summoned to a local hospital after a 26-year-old man walked in with a gunshot wound. The injury was reported as non-life-threatening.

The investigation revealed that the shooting occurred in the 4100 block of West Bay Court. Southern District detectives are now seeking information from the public regarding the incident.
